Superior Seasoned Salts

Our Test Kitchen Director’s top 3 new seasoning blends.

Serious cooks typically frown upon ­pre-mixed seasonings, but these bottled blends include ingredients that have never darkened Mrs. Dash’s doorstep: Vietnamese anchovies, Persian licorice, green chiles from Hatch, New Mexico. Sprinkle atop finished dishes or incorporate earlier in the process to introduce layers of complexity.

Desert Provisions Hatch Green Chile Salt

This Arizona spice company combines green Hatch chile powder with unrefined salt from the nearby Sea of Cortez—and not a thing more. Use to rim margarita and bloody mary glasses, or pour a pinch over fatty pork carnitas with lime. ($12 for 3.4 ounces; desertprovisions.com)

Red Boat Fish Sauce Spiced Garum Salt

Cool-kid Vietnamese sauce company Red Boat paired with Stuart Brioza, chef-owner of San Francisco restaurants the Progress and State Bird Provisions, to create this mix of fermented anchovies and black pepper from Phu Quoc with traditional Mediterranean herbs. It’ll rock a pasta puttanesca. ($9.95 for 4 ounces; redboatfishsauce.com)

Saltverk Licorice Salt

Inspired by salted licorice—a polarizing but much-loved Nordic treat—this simple blend of flaky Icelandic sea salt and Persian licorice powder works nicely in sweet and savory applications. Add to oatmeal, roasted ­carrots, and even your morning latte. $12.99 for 3.17 ounces; saltverk.com)
